How to Sort Collections Using sort() and sortDesc() - Mastering Eloquent & Collection Methods

In this tutorial, we’re going to cover two useful methods for sorting collections by values in Laravel: the sort() and sortDesc() methods. The sort() method sorts the values in ascending order, while the sortDesc() method sorts the values in descending order.
